  • Based on double occupancy for 2 travelers, reduced prices for parties of 3 or more.

  • Accommodations:
  • 1 night Wyndham Costa del Sol Hotel Lima Airport
  • 3* nights Inkaterra Hacienda Concepcion package (includes Puerto Maldonado Airport and river transfers, accommodations, meals and guided excursions)
  • 1* night El Mapi Hotel, dinner and breakfast included
  • 2 nights Hotel Ruinas
  • 2 nights Intiqa Hotel
  • 2* nights Colca Canyon from Puno package – Casa Andina (includes overland transfer Puno-Colca Canyon, accommodations, guided excursions, meals per itinerary)
  • 1 night Casa Andina Classic Arequipa
  • 2 nights Libertador Trujillo
  • 1 night El Tambo Lima
  • *Daily breakfast included at all hotels except where noted
  • Tours & Excursions:
  • Full-day Pisac Ruins, Market & Ollantaytambo, lunch included (private)
  • Half-day Machu Picchu, includes shuttle bus tickets, entrance fee, lunch (private)
  • Half-day Tour of Cusco and nearby ruins (private)
  • Full-day Uros & Taquile islands, lunch included (private)
  • Half-day Arequipa & Santa Catalina (private)
  • Full-day Huacas del Sol & Luna/Chan Chan/Huanchaco, lunch included (private)
  • Half-day Tucume with Tumbas Reales Museum (private)
  • Nazca Lines overflight (shared service)
  • Ballestas Islands tour (small group)
  • Transfers/Ground Transportation:
  • Vistadome train tickets Ollantaytambo – Machu Picchu – Cusco
  • Andean Explorer train tickets Cusco – Puno
  • Transfer Trujillo – Chiclayo (private)
  • Transfers Lima – Pisco/Paracas – Lima (private)
  • Airport-hotel transfers
  • Excludes international and domestic airfare.

M/V Plancius was built in 1976 as an oceanographic research vessel for the Royal Dutch Navy and was named Hr. Ms. Tydeman. M/V Plancius can accommodate 110 passengers in 53 passenger cabins with private toilet and shower: 26 twin cabins with window, 2 twin deluxe cabins, 10 superior cabins, 9 twin porthole cabins, 2 triple porthole cabins, 4 quadruple porthole cabins.
